Understanding the core specifications of stainless steel pipe fittings (stainless steel pipe fittings specifications)
✔️Before looking for a supplier, we must clearly define the required stainless steel pipe fittings specifications. This is not simply “I need an elbow” – it involves wall thickness (Schedule), end connection types (e.g., threaded, socket-weld, or butt-weld), and pressure ratings (e.g., Class 150 or 3000#).
✔️For example, an elbow used in a high-pressure steam system must comply with manufacturing standards such as ASME B16.9 or B16.11, and the material must be clearly specified as 304 or 316L. If the supplier cannot provide complete dimensional tolerance and chemical composition reports, no matter how close they are, they should not be considered.
Selection of fitting types: more than just elbows (types of stainless steel pipe fittings)
✔️An efficient piping system relies on various types of stainless steel pipe fittings. Besides the common 90-degree elbows and 45-degree elbows, we also need to consider tees, reducers, caps, and unions. Professional purchasers pay attention to whether the fitting’s “applicable standard” is ANSI/ASME (American) or DIN (German), as this directly determines whether the fittings will perfectly match the existing pipeline.

Installation techniques determine system life (how to install stainless steel pipe fittings)
✅Many leakage problems stem not from fitting quality but from incorrect installation. Understanding how to install stainless steel pipe fittings is key to ensuring system safety. For threaded connections, proper sealing tape or compound must be used, and torque must be controlled to avoid cracking the ports; for welded fittings, interpass temperature and welding heat input must be managed to prevent “intergranular corrosion” (commonly known as “sensitization”).

Dimensional matching: a detail not to be overlooked (stainless steel pipe fittings dimensions)
✅Whether replacing old parts or building a new project, verifying stainless steel pipe fittings dimensions is the most fundamental step. Dimensions here refer not only to nominal diameter (DN or NPS) but also to center-to-face distance (for elbows), length (for reducers), and effective thread length.
✅A common mistake is confusing “outer diameter” with “inner diameter,” resulting in fittings that fail inspection by the supervising engineer. When consulting suppliers, providing accurate dimensional drawings (e.g., CAD sketches) can greatly improve communication efficiency and avoid subsequent returns or exchanges.
